Stock Track | ArcelorMittal Soars 5% Intraday as Shareholders Approve Dividend and Corporate Actions

Stock Track
May 06

ArcelorMittal's stock soared 5.00% during intraday trading on Tuesday, following positive developments from the company's General Meetings.

Shareholders approved several key resolutions that are likely driving investor optimism, including a dividend distribution of US$0.60 per share and the cancellation of shares repurchased under the company's buyback program, which will reduce the issued share capital. Additionally, shareholders re-elected key directors and elected a new director, while also approving the renewal of the Board's authorization to increase the company's share capital.

These corporate actions signal strong shareholder support for management's strategy and provide both immediate returns to investors through the dividend and potential future value creation through the share cancellation and capital flexibility.
